What is Self-anchored Ductile Iron Pipe?

A Ductile Iron Self-Anchored Pipe is a ductile iron piping system specifically designed with mechanically self-locking joints. The core feature lies in the Self-anchored pipe's unique push-on joint design (typically employing special wedge or locking key mechanisms). When the Self-anchored pipe is subjected to axial thrust forces generated by internal pressure, the Self-anchored pipe joints automatically create an anchoring effect, effectively transferring and dispersing the thrust into the Self-anchored pipe body and the surrounding soil. This Self-anchored pipe design eliminates the need for traditional concrete thrust blocks or anchor blocks at thrust points like bends, tees, reducers, valves, or dead-ends in the pipeline.

Application Scenarios:

Ductile Iron Self-Anchored Pipe is particularly suited for high internal pressure, complex terrain, or space-constrained water supply, transmission, and pressure sewer mains. Common applications for Self-anchored pipe include: trunk lines requiring high working pressure, steep slope installation areas (preventing pipe slippage), crossings through seismic zones or geologically unstable areas (utilizing Self-anchored pipe's flexible joints to accommodate movement), narrow or hard-to-access construction spaces (like dense urban areas, tunnels, culverts), and situations where pouring large concrete thrust blocks is impractical or undesirable (e.g., soft soil, high groundwater, environmentally sensitive areas, busy traffic routes).

Core Advantage:

The primary advantage of Self-anchored pipe is the Self-anchored pipe joints' powerful self-restraining capability. This directly delivers significant engineering benefits: Eliminating concrete thrust blocks/anchor blocks drastically reduces excavation volume, concrete material consumption, construction time, and labor costs; Simplifying the construction process makes installation faster and less affected by site conditions or weather; Minimizing disturbance and damage to the surrounding environment is especially advantageous in urban renewal or ecologically sensitive areas; Enhancing the overall system safety avoids the risk of joint separation due to faulty thrust block design or construction.

Other Key Advantages:

Beyond the core self-restraining feature, Ductile Iron Self-Anchored Pipe also inherits the exceptional properties of ductile iron material: High strength and high toughness (excellent tensile strength, impact resistance, and seismic performance); Superior corrosion resistance (combined with cement mortar lining and specialized external coatings like zinc-plus-asphalt or polyurethane, ensuring a very long service life); Reliable sealing (Self-anchored pipe joint designs provide excellent sealing performance while enabling self-restraint, often meeting seismic standards like ISO 16134); Excellent hydraulic characteristics (smooth internal walls minimize head loss); Angular deflection capability (Self-anchored pipe joints allow a defined deflection angle to accommodate ground settlement and minor movement); High lifecycle cost-effectiveness (while the individual Self-anchored pipe cost may be slightly higher, the overall savings in civil works, reduced construction time, and lower maintenance costs make Self-anchored pipe systems competitive).
